31,527,334 is a composite number, even.
31,527,334 (thirty-one million five hundred twenty-seven thousand three hundred thirty-four) is an even 8-digit number. It is a composite number with 4 divisors, and factors as 2 × 15,763,667. Written other ways, in hexadecimal, 0x1E111A6.
